For your review, we have listed below brief descriptions of just a few projects, which U.S. Automation engineers have successfully designed, programmed, and installed. Over the past fifteen years U. S. Automation specialists have been principle engineers in the design, fabrication, programming, and maintenance of automated control systems for:
Water/Wastewater and Groundwater Treatement systems for many municipal and industrial applications in the Northeast including;
Connecticut: Plainville, Danbury, Stamford, Groton, Norwich, Winsted, New Haven, Deep River, South Windsor, Pratt & Whitney Aircraft, and Hamilton Standard
Massachusetts: Chelmsford, Natick, Billerica, East Bridgewater, Weymouth, Taunton, Brockton and Raytheon Sudsbury
Rhode Island: East Providence and Providence Fields Point
New York: Utica

Nuclear fuel safeguard monitoring systems for the United Nations
Electrical Power Generation systems including automated dispatch systems for Independent Power Producers linked electronically to New England's ISO
Mass transit light rail train, elevator, escalator, and moving sidewalk systems for Minneapolis-St. Paul International Airport, Detroit Mid-Field terminal, the Boston MBTA, and Huntsville Hospital;
The safety-critical redundant ventilation system controls for Boston's Central Artery Tunnel (The Big Dig)
Hydro-Electric turbine generator controls and distribution monitoring
High availability utility monitoring and building control systems - NASDAQ, Oxford Health, Pfizer
Automated soft drink bottling and packaging lines for Shipyard Brewery and Snapple/RI Beverage
EPA Superfund Site remediation; New Haven, CT.
Triple-redundant Hazardous gas critical safety systems for natural gas vehicle maintenance facilities
FDA validated Bio-Tech & Pharmaceutical lines with both continuous process and SP88 batch control implementations
Automated Training Systems and Navy propulsion plant simulators;
Fully Automated Precious Metal Plating, Vacuum Metal Deposition, and Copper/Aluminum Fabrication Lines
High Precision Extrusion lines for specialty wire & cable and surgical tube production lines
Robotic programming, automated dimensional analysis and precision grinding/ servo-motor controls, for Burton Snowboard and Schott Fiber-Optic
Remote Passenger Sign and Traffic Control Systems for the Detroit Airport, Mid-Hudson Bridge, Tappan Zee Bridge
Automated Caisson Dewatering Control & Remote Monitoring System for the Tappan Zee Bridge, NY.
Clean Room HVAC and Environmental Building Controls for Pharmaceutical, Bio-tech, and Integrated Circuit Chip manufacturing applications, Intel & IBM;
Electrical utility sub-metering and automated customer utility bill generation system for more than 450 meters over a seven mile fiberoptic Ethernet LAN at Norton Company/Saint Gobain;
802.11B Wireless Ethernet Installations for remote control & monitoring, building facility security, and video surveillance systems.
Our engineers are experts in the design and implementation of field instrumentation & digital/analog controls, PLC automation, HMI interface design, SCADA (Supervisory Control And Data Acquisition), and network communications (WAN and LAN from supervisory database networks to bit level instrument networks).
